The 12 most haunted places in Scotland have been revealed as part of a new study ahead of Halloween and Edinburgh Castle is top of the list. The research by Stelrad also named Stirling Castle and ...
Europe is a continent steeped in history, and with that history comes tales of restless spirits, haunted castles and ghostly encounters. For those seeking an otherworldly experience this fall, here ...